摘要
ZrC fine powder has been prepared by self-propagating high-temperature synthesis (SHS) using exothermic reaction of ZrO2-C-Mg system By theoretical calculating, the adiabatic temperature (T-ad) for the system is about 2235K enough to react as SHS process The T-ad observed during experiment is 1850K The results show that high pure ZrC powder is obtained with appropriate Mg contents The scanning electron micrograph shows that the average size of ZrC particles is about 2 mu m.
